Teekay's Arendal Spirit

OE Staff
Tuesday, February 17, 2015

Teekay Offshore provides a look at their newest first floating accommodation vessel, the Arendal Spirit, during its sea trials.

Teekay took delivery of the vessel from Cosco's Nantong yard just this week. 

The Arendal Spirit is due to work for Petrobras offshore Brazil on a three-year contract.

The vessel is a Sevan Marine cylindrical design and has accommodation for 500 people.
